ESPN Dallas believes Cole Beasley could be an option in the slot for the Cowboys next season.
Signed as a rookie free agent out of SMU, 5-foot-8, 177-pound Beasley played on just 128 snaps in 2012, reeling in 15 passes for 128 yards. With free agent Kevin Ogletree almost certain to leave and incumbent slot receiver Miles Austin a potential release candidate, there could be more opportunities for youngsters Beasley and Dwayne Harris in Dallas' 2013 receiver rotation.
